The Nigerian military has allegedly began secret hunt for camps belonging to Eastern Security Network, a vigilante group established in South-East and South-south, military source said on Tuesday.

According to the source, this followed after a meeting presided over by the army chief of staff, General Tukur Buratai, on Sunday.

“Here in our camp, troops left on Monday night to join those on ground for the search of the camps.

“I don’t think the order is to arrest, rather it is a command to shoot at sight because the general described them as dangerous armed terrorists,” the source said. Odogwublog.com

Meanwhile, residents in some parts of Anambra, Ebonyi and Abia, has raised alarm over what influx of soldiers since Monday.

“They [soldiers] arrived our community around 3am at night on Monday. Our people are very scared, some has left their homes,” Uchenna Ndudirim from Anambra said.
